That online astrophotography guru told me to skip calibration frames...
Watched this guy with 50k subscribers saying dark frames were a waste of time with modern sensors. Tried it for 3 nights on the Orion Nebula. Stacked 120 subs at 2 minutes each and got nothing but noise. Went back and shot 30 darks the next night, reprocessed the same data, and it was night and day.
